[QUOTE="technologist, post: 33463, member: 4134"] Start out with Apple's developer resources over at [url]http://developer.apple.com/macosx/[/url] There's also an O'Riley book, [I]Mac OS X for Unix Geeks[/I], that might be of interest to you. You can access the Darwin command line directly (without going through Terminal) if you want. Set the login screen to show "name and password" (instead of "list of users") in System Preferences. Then log out, and enter ">console" as the username. [/QUOTE]
